Updated Administrative Services Center in Yahotyn
According to Главком: The updated Administrative Services Center has opened in Yahotyn, providing 327 types of administrative services. The main focus of the modernization of the premises was on ensuring accessibility for all citizens, especially for people with disabilities.
Improvement of Access Conditions
In the new CNAP, ramps have been installed, doorways have been widened, and handrails have been placed in sanitary rooms. For visually impaired individuals, tactile tiles have been laid, and Braille has been installed. Furthermore, there is an option to use a remote sign language interpreter, which will greatly facilitate communication for people with hearing impairments.
- Spaces for baby strollers and bicycle parking have been arranged.
- Surveillance systems and alarm systems are in place to ensure the safety of citizens.
- The 'single window' principle operates for war veterans and their families.
- State architectural and construction control bodies can conduct unscheduled inspections to ensure compliance with accessibility standards.
